| First water change now pump is just shooting out thousands of tiny bubbles. I just did my first water change about an hour ago. and when i turned my skimmer and pumps back on it just shoots out tiny bubbles. If i turn the skimmer off then the bubbles go away. I've been adjusting the air valve but it does nothing. I have a clown and a flame angel in the tank and im scared im going to stress them out with the bubbles, they look scared. oh yeah i almost forgot, i have the Redsea Max tank.

| Sounds like you got your pump caveatting when siphoning...thereby getting air into return lines...
Bubbles should go away shortly...until then use a filter sock on returns as recommended. _________ AG "125," AquaC EV 180, 30 gal sump, "SCWD", 80 lbs LR, CoralSeaLife "Moonlite" Hood, PFO 250W HQI Mini-Pendant (SPS HQI 14000k bulb)
